Default 2004 Yamaha Bruin won't shift?

This last saturday I was out riding and was going thru a small creek. The water was about halfwas up my engine. I got high centered on a root that was under the water and had to be pulled out. ATV continued running fine the entire time. After I got the bike unhooked and all I began my trip home. Noticed then that the bike wasn't shifting. I put the shifter in F and it acts normal and all. Once I start to accelerate the bike seems to not shift out of what I guess would be first gear. It just revs out. Any clues as to what might be the reasoning behind these shifting issues.

Default 2004 Yamaha Bruin won't shift?

Well i got it fixed. The rollers in in the so called "transmission" were packed with dirt. Runs like a champ now. Ran so well I went and traded it in on a new 05 Arctic Cat 660. Thanks for the help.
